New benchmarks show semantic code graphs helping coding agents find change locations faster and complete updates more ...
This project contains a micro benchmark and a good amount of unit tests. The jar file can be downloaded directly from maven.org. The Tsid.toString() method encodes a TSID to Crockford's base 32 ...
The object-oriented paradigm popularized by languages including Java and C++ has slowly given way to a functional programming approach that is advocated by popular Python libraries and JavaScript ...
There are many ways to do anything in Java, and there is no conclusive right way. Often, the right way is simply the way you know best. Imperative loops like the for loop are the most basic way to do ...
Classes and objects in Java must be initialized before they are used. You’ve previously learned that class fields are initialized to default values when classes are loaded, and that objects are ...
Code is hardly ever developed from scratch. Rather, new code typically needs to integrate with existing code and is dependent upon existing libraries. Two recent studies found that developers spend, ...
Martin's inner giddiness makes Dead Men Don't Wear Plaid a classic. This loose film is more than a spoof of the hard-boiled noir of the Forties and Fifties; it is a tribute to the wonderful memories 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Birgitta Böckeler, Distinguished Engineer at ...
Editor’s Note: CNN Travel’s series often carries sponsorship originating from the countries and regions we profile. However, CNN retains full editorial control over all of its reports. Read the policy ...
This blog post will explore a malware family named Win32/Aibatook, which targets Japanese users' banking information and hosting providers' account credentials. It appeared at the end of 2013 and a ...
一些您可能无法访问的结果已被隐去。
显示无法访问的结果